Output 66683f673a89b533999963875f6aca44fe1c9e2cefd9e1abadf8b496c040da42:18

value
18995716
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ce3d504a477f2f5946843cf25d1214d9129c050 OP_EQUAL
address
MLk7mLahKpXtqJFSHtQt8FzLYqGpCgZsMq
transaction
66683f673a89b533999963875f6aca44fe1c9e2cefd9e1abadf8b496c040da42
spent
true